Custom Search Receive/Hold Modes
To hold on a frequency, press Hold. To step through the
frequencies, turn SCROLL CONTROL in Hold mode. Press Hold
to resume searching.
While monitoring a transmission, the upper line displays the
current search bank name and the lower line displays the
current frequency with the direction indicator (or )
The modulation, Priority mode icon (if priority is enabled), any
CTCSS/DCS received (if enabled), and the Close Call icon (if CC
Pri or CC-DND is enabled) will also appear in the display.
Numbers at the bottom of the display show the enabled search
banks. The currently searched bank number  ashes in Receive
mode.
To store a frequency, press Pgm/E; see Storing Found Search
Frequencies on page 52.
To temporarily lock out a frequency, press L/O.
To permanently lock out a frequency, press L/O twice quickly.
See also Search Options on page 50 for Delay, CTCSS/DCS settings,
and locking out/reviewing/unlocking frequencies.
Quick Search Mode
Quick Search mode allows you to enter a frequency and start
searching up or down from that frequency from any Hold mode
(except Close Call Only).
